diff options
author | Bent Bisballe Nyeng <deva@aasimon.org> | 2014-09-24 19:15:26 +0200 |
---|---|---|
committer | Bent Bisballe Nyeng <deva@aasimon.org> | 2014-09-24 19:15:26 +0200 |
commit | de4608875c42170db1568fe07974d2f4d98d755f (patch) | |
tree | f1c4bdf99324df2b42cd828fae44a797e78cbc93 | |
parent | cfa9d24ead2f960e3ecde3ccc2218383d8833c48 (diff) |
Make sure MainWindow is deleted before the audio player.
-rw-r--r-- | src/simplertp.cc | 10 |
1 files changed, 7 insertions, 3 deletions
diff --git a/src/simplertp.cc b/src/simplertp.cc index 3db28ce..5fb3398 100644 --- a/src/simplertp.cc +++ b/src/simplertp.cc @@ -106,10 +106,14 @@ int main(int argc, char *argv[]) } settings.endGroup(); - MainWindow wnd(v4ldevice, os, islist); - wnd.show(); + int ret; - int ret = app.exec(); + { + MainWindow wnd(v4ldevice, os, islist); + wnd.show(); + + ret = app.exec(); + } QList<InputStreamer*>::iterator i = islist.begin(); while(i != islist.end()) { |